Revolabs FusionMicrophone System - Polycom HDX 9004 Setup Guide
NOTES AND CAUTIONS:
This setup guide will guide you through the steps needed to properly connect a
Revolabs Fusion Microphone System to a Polycom HDX 9004 video codec.

Requirements for connecting systems:
1. Revolabs Fusion 4 or 8 Channel Microphone System
2. Polycom HDX 9004 video codec
3. QTY 2 RCA-RCA male cable with QTY 2 Polycom Audio Adapter Cable (P/N
2457-23492-001) or equivalent*
**OR**
4. QTY 2 Revolabs 07-POLHDX-01 Audio Cables*
5. Amplified speakers
